CBI registers cases against Baba Ramdev aide

July 24, 2011 11:01 pm | Updated November 17, 2021 01:30 am IST - NEW DELHI:

The Central Bureau of Investigation on Sunday registered two cases against Yoga guru Ramdev's close aide Balkrishna for allegedly using a fake degree for getting a passport.

While one case has been registered under Section 420 (cheating) and 120-B (criminal conspiracy) of the Indian Penal Code for procuring the fake degree, the other was for violation of Section 12 of the Indian Passport Act (knowingly furnishing false documents), CBI officials said.
